Quitar cuadro que pide criterios en consultas access

Tengo tres consultas que al ejecutarla realizan sus acciones pero las tres me piden el numero de documento y eso no quiero por eso quiero implementar un formulario pequeño que me pide el numero de documento a anular y al darle al un botón se ejecuten esas consultas sin que me pidan el criterio

Respuesta

Si el formulario se llamase 'Consultar' y el campo con el dato ingresado 'Documento', en las consultas sustituiría la condición con:

Forms. Consultar. Documento

Esto es, le daría la ruta absoluta al dato
forms ==>> para indicar que es un formulario

Consultar ==>> el nombre del formulario (entre corchetes [...] si tiene espacios)

Documento ==> el nombre del campo con el dato (también utilizar corchetes si hay espacios)

Se crea una macro que repita tres veces la acción Abrir consulta con un nombre cada vez o la alternativa de hacerlo con VBA:

DoCmd. OpenQuery "Nombre de la primera consulta"
DoCmd. OpenQuery "Nombre de segunda consulta"
DoCmd. OpenQuery "Nombre de la tercera consulta"

uni las consultas en una macro ahora como hago para que funcione en el formulario

Es el momento de utilizar el botón al que se pulsara tras introducir el dato (el que se menciona el el post inicial).

Al evento Click del botón se le asigna la Macro (y si la macro hace lo que tiene que hacer) se abrirán las tres consultas.

No se cometa nada del diseño para mostrar los resultados, normalmente para visualizar los resultados de las consultas se acostumbra a utilizar formularios (o subformularios), las consultas solo proporcionan datos.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as